According to Nigerian writer Chinua Achebe, it’s important to master the basics of writing, but there comes a time when you have to strike out on your own and teach yourself. Also: Spanish idioms involving food, a conversation about the difference between compassion and sympathy, recursive acronyms, bear-caughtleaveritesjonesingmon oeil, Jane Austen’s pins, high-water pants, and save your breath to cool your soup.
